We are looking for a Senior Financial Analyst who will join our corporate Finance team.
The Senior Financial Analyst provides direct support to respective business partners, is responsible for tracking and reporting of key metrics (e.g., weekly POS, monthly financial results), and leads the execution of critical financial processes (e.g., budget, monthly financial statement close, forecast). Other responsibilities may include monitoring and taking action on operational effectiveness, financial analysis for potential product launches, SKU rationalization, process improvement, cost savings initiatives and other ad hoc analyses and reports for the benefit of various businesses and finance leaders.
What you’ll do in this role:
- Build and leverage strong relationships with Operations, Finance & Executive Leadership;
- Analyze and provide financial data, both quantitative & qualitative, to develop fact-based, actionable conclusions provided to management to make long-term strategic decisions;
- Key role in critical finance processes, including budget, forecast, financial statement close, and account reconciliations and analysis;
- Provide variance analysis for business partners to help prioritize risks and opportunities to manage against the annual operating plan;
- Complete reconciliations and analysis, ensuring compliance with our close practices (SOX), and quarterly detailed review of key reserves and balance sheet fluctuations;
- Provide "ground level" business knowledge and insights to enhance the effectiveness of business plans being developed;
- Proactively find ways to streamline business processes and improve efficiency.
- Bachelor’s degree in finance or accounting;
- Minimum of 3 years in finance, accounting or analytics;
- Excel proficiency required;
- Exhibit intellectual curiosity and ability to problem solve;
- Financial and accounting aptitude, to analyze financial information;
- Proven ability to multi-task and prioritize work to meet deadlines; strong organizational skills;
- Possess strong communication skills both internally and externally;
- Operate with a sense of ownership;
- Feel comfortable with ambiguity.
- CPA and/or MBA are a plus;
- Experience with SAP R/3, Business Warehouse and Tableau preferred.
